Get Your Free EstimateStucco painting, as performed by Infinite Stucco Solutions, is a multi-stage process designed to protect and revitalize your home's exterior. It includes thorough surface preparation, crack repair, primer application, and the precise application of high-quality, breathable elastomeric or acrylic coatings. Our goal is to provide a durable finish that resists the unique weather patterns of Draper, from hot summers to cold winters, which means your stucco will look better and last longer.
Our approach begins with a detailed assessment of your existing stucco, identifying any areas of concern such as hairline cracks, efflorescence, or previous coating failures. We then meticulously clean the surface using appropriate methods, including power washing with specific detergents to remove dirt, mildew, and loose paint. This critical step ensures optimal adhesion for the new paint system, because a clean, sound substrate is fundamental to a long-lasting finish.
For Draper homeowners, proper stucco painting is particularly important due to the region's climate fluctuations. The freeze-thaw cycles and intense UV exposure can accelerate stucco degradation if not adequately protected. Our selection of elastomeric coatings offers superior flexibility and waterproofing capabilities, which helps bridge minor cracks and prevent moisture intrusion, a common issue that can lead to more significant stucco damage over time.

Stucco painting is more than just a cosmetic upgrade; it's a vital protective measure for homes in Draper. The high desert climate here, characterized by intense summer sun and freezing winter temperatures, places significant stress on stucco exteriors. Without a proper protective coating, stucco can become brittle, leading to hairline cracks that allow moisture to penetrate, which can compromise the underlying wall structure.
Our specialized elastomeric and acrylic paints are formulated to withstand these specific conditions. Elastomeric coatings, for example, have a high degree of elasticity, allowing them to expand and contract with temperature changes without cracking. This flexibility is crucial in Draper, where daily temperature swings can be substantial, preventing the common issue of paint failure due to thermal movement.
Beyond weather resistance, a quality paint job also guards against UV degradation and biological growth. The strong UV rays in Draper can fade and break down stucco surfaces over time. Our coatings contain UV inhibitors that protect the stucco from this damage. Additionally, the right paint system can create a less hospitable surface for mold and mildew, which can thrive in areas with intermittent moisture, preserving your home's clean appearance and structural integrity.
We begin by power washing the entire stucco surface to remove dirt, efflorescence, and loose debris. Any hairline cracks (up to 1/16 inch) are filled with an elastomeric caulk, and larger cracks or damaged areas are repaired with appropriate stucco patch materials.
A specialized alkali-resistant primer is applied to ensure uniform absorption, promote adhesion of the topcoat, and prevent 'hot spots' or uneven color. This step is crucial for achieving a consistent and durable finish, especially on older or previously unpainted stucco.
The first coat of premium elastomeric or 100% acrylic stucco paint is applied using airless sprayers for even coverage, followed by back-rolling where necessary. This ensures deep penetration into the stucco's texture and a robust foundational layer of color.
After allowing adequate drying time, a second and final coat of paint is applied to achieve full color saturation and maximum protection. We then conduct a thorough inspection, addressing any touch-ups and ensuring a flawless, protective finish.
